Interactive Brokers Group, Inc. (Nasdaq: IBKR) is a global financial services company headquartered in Greenwich, CT, USA, with offices in over 15 countries. We have been at the forefront of financial innovation for over four decades, known for our cutting-edge technology and client commitment.

IBKR affiliates provide global electronic brokerage services around the clock on stocks, options, futures, currencies, bonds, and funds to clients in over 200 countries and territories. We serve individual investors and institutions, including financial advisors, hedge funds and introducing brokers. Responsibilities

~1 min read
  • Respond to incoming client and sales inquiries regarding issues with the online account application and/or documentation requirements for account opening.
  • Assist processing teams with client outreach required to obtain information required for account approval.
  • Review documentation as related to new account applications;
  • Collaborate with other cross-functional teams to assist with account approval and maintenance.
  • Identify areas for improvement within the online application and account opening process to improve the client experience and the production of new accounts.
  • Cross-reference multiple databases and ensure regulatory aspects of AML and KYC are completed prior to account opening;
  • Follow various regulatory requirements and internal policies and procedures;
  • Correspond with clients, sales representatives, and internal Client service teams.
